2,366,000 is an even composite number composed of four prime numbers multiplied together.
2366000 is an even composite number. It is composed of four dist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of one hundred twenty divisors.
Prime factorization of 2366000:
24 × 53 × 7 × 132
(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 5 × 5 × 5 × 7 × 13 × 13)See below for interesting mathematical facts about the number 2366000 from the Numbermatics database.

Factors of 2366000
Divisors of 2366000
- Number of divisors d(n): 120
-
Complete list of divisors:
1 2 4 5 7 8 10 13 14 16 20 25 26 28 35 40 50 52 56 65 70 80 91 100 104 112 125 130 140 169 175 182 200 208 250 260 280 325 338 350 364 400 455 500 520 560 650 676 700 728 845 875 910 1000 1040 1183 1300 1352 1400 1456 1625 1690 1750 1820 2000 2275 2366 2600 2704 2800 3250 3380 3500 3640 4225 4550 4732 5200 5915 6500 6760 7000 7280 8450 9100 9464 11375 11830 13000 13520 14000 16900 18200 18928 21125 22750 23660 26000 29575 33800 36400 42250 45500 47320 59150 67600 84500 91000 94640 118300 147875 169000 182000 236600 295750 338000 473200 591500 1183000 2366000
- Sum of all divisors σ(n): 7079904
- Sum of proper divisors (its aliquot sum) s(n): 4713904
- 2366000 is an abundant number, because the sum of its proper divisors (4713904) is greater than itself. Its abundance is 2347904
